contents A new horn-shaped electrooptic scanner is described with significantly improved scanning sensitivity over rectangular-shaped devices. In the new device, the shape of the scanner is chosen to follow the trajectory of the beam. An example design is described that exhibits a factor of two larger scanning sensitivity than a rectangular device with comparable maximum scanning angle. Beam propagation simulations and measurements on an experimental device verify the scanner performance.
